The point, in part, is that for order taking you hire people who speak perfectly clearly, which is nice. Plus the workers in the hot restaurant don't have to wear a headset all day, and overall noise in the restaurant is reduced.
Well, it is a big assumption that the people hired will be clear speakers. Think about someone working an eight hour shift in a windowless cubical farm in East Podunk, NE. How hard are they going to work making themselves understandable?

Further, if we are talking auditory outsourcing, having the work handled in India is the next step. THEN see where the understandability goes.

While talking heads will hype how it improves CS, it is ultimately about the bottom line. By having a single source for order taking, you lower your overall labor cost.
